3. A Closer Look at Walmart’s Check-Cashing Service
Walmart offers a convenient check-cashing service. But what are the specifics?
The answer: Walmart provides a convenient and accessible option for cashing various types of checks, including income tax refund checks.
Elaboration: Walmart is a popular choice for cashing checks due to its widespread locations, extended hours, and relatively low fees. You can cash various types of checks, including payroll checks, government checks, tax refund checks, cashier’s checks, insurance settlement checks, and 401(k) or retirement account disbursement checks. Walmart also cashes MoneyGram money orders that were originally purchased at Walmart. The only types of checks Walmart does not cash are personal checks.

3.2. Walmart’s Check-Cashing Fees
Walmart’s fees are competitive. But what are the exact amounts?
The answer: Walmart charges $4 for checks up to $1,000 and $8 for checks between $1,001 and $5,000.
Elaboration: Walmart’s check-cashing fees are generally lower than those of check-cashing stores. For checks up to $1,000, the fee is $4. For checks between $1,001 and $5,000, the fee is $8. These fees are relatively competitive, making Walmart an attractive option for many. Walmart’s fee structure is designed to be transparent and straightforward, making it easy for customers to understand the costs involved.
3.3. Walmart’s Check-Cashing Limits
Walmart has check-cashing limits. But what are they, and how do they change?
The answer: Walmart has a check-cashing limit of $5,000, which increases to $7,500 from January to April each year.
Elaboration: Walmart’s check-cashing limit is $5,000, but this limit increases to $7,500 during the tax season (January to April). This higher limit can be particularly helpful for those cashing their income tax refund checks. It’s important to note that these limits are subject to change, so it’s always a good idea to verify the current limits with Walmart’s customer service.
3.4. The Walmart MoneyCard: A Convenient Alternative
The Walmart MoneyCard offers additional benefits. But how does it work?
The answer: The Walmart MoneyCard is a reloadable prepaid card that allows you to load your cashed check funds onto the card for convenient shopping.
Elaboration: If you have a Walmart MoneyCard, you can have some or all of your cashed check funds loaded onto the card. The standard reload fee of $3 is waived when you load your check onto the MoneyCard. The Walmart MoneyCard works like a debit card and can be used for purchases and cash advances. It also offers benefits like direct deposit, rewards on purchases, and online bill-paying services.
3.5. How to Get a Walmart MoneyCard
Obtaining a Walmart MoneyCard is simple. But what are the steps?
The answer: You can apply for a Walmart MoneyCard in-store or online at WalmartMoneyCard.com.
Elaboration: You can apply for a Walmart MoneyCard in-store and, if approved, receive and use it the same day after paying the $3 set-up fee. Alternatively, you can request one online at WalmartMoneyCard.com. If you apply online, you can load your cashed check funds onto the card without paying the initial $3 set-up fee.
3.6. Benefits of the Walmart MoneyCard
The Walmart MoneyCard offers several advantages. But what are the key perks?
The answer: The Walmart MoneyCard offers benefits such as direct deposit, rewards on purchases, and online bill-paying services.
Elaboration: The Walmart MoneyCard comes with either MasterCard or Visa branding and can be used for purchases and cash advances. Other benefits include the ability to set up direct deposit with your employer and potentially receive your money two days earlier than you would with a traditional bank. You can also earn rewards, including 3% back on purchases at Walmart.com, 2% back on gas at Walmart and Murphy USA gas stations, and 1% back at Walmart and Sam’s Club locations.

7. FAQs: Cashing Income Tax Checks
7.1. Can I cash my income tax check anywhere?
Yes, you can cash your income tax check at various locations, including banks, credit unions, retail stores like Walmart, check-cashing stores, and through mobile banking apps.
7.2. What is the cheapest way to cash an income tax check?
The cheapest way to cash an income tax check is usually at a bank or credit union where you have an account, as they often offer free or low-fee check-cashing services for their customers.
7.3. What do I need to cash an income tax check?
You typically need a valid government-issued photo ID, such as a driver’s license, state-issued ID card, or passport, to cash an income tax check.
7.4. What is the check-cashing limit at Walmart?
Walmart has a check-cashing limit of $5,000, which increases to $7,500 from January to April each year, during tax season.
7.5. Can I cash a personal check at Walmart?
No, Walmart does not cash personal checks. They cash payroll checks, government checks, tax refund checks, cashier’s checks, insurance settlement checks, and 401(k) or retirement account disbursement checks.
7.6. Is it better to deposit or cash a check?
Depositing a check is generally safer and more convenient, especially if you have a bank account. Cashing a check provides immediate access to funds but may involve higher fees.
7.7. How long does it take for a check to clear at a bank?
The time it takes for a check to clear at a bank can vary, but it typically takes one to five business days.
7.8. Can I cash a check online?
Yes, many banks and financial institutions offer mobile banking apps that allow you to cash checks by taking a photo of the front and back of the check.
7.9. What are the risks of using check-cashing stores?
The main risks of using check-cashing stores are higher fees and the potential for predatory lending practices.
7.10. How can I avoid check-cashing fees?
You can avoid check-cashing fees by cashing your check at a bank or credit union where you have an account, using mobile banking apps, or opening a Walmart MoneyCard.
